Transaction ab64bec028d6d70991d21eac39d4d101ac3743160c66b2c9e0fdc765251f9773
1 Input
2 Outputs
- ab64bec028d6d70991d21eac39d4d101ac3743160c66b2c9e0fdc765251f9773:0
- ab64bec028d6d70991d21eac39d4d101ac3743160c66b2c9e0fdc765251f9773:1
value 9741158947
address 3Et2kV8TUoLfYKw9UKL1LhoEgC7GYnNZXH
value 20037783
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w